Output 649103194c80ca8bc5ae30d56773517dd8524915075c1b4306cb0273fba8d087:0
- value
- 17434971
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e5e3a9c29047bd9a58dafe669483de734ebbff6
- address
- bc1qte0r48pfq3aanfvd4lnxjjpauu6wh0lkdkpa9z
- transaction
- 649103194c80ca8bc5ae30d56773517dd8524915075c1b4306cb0273fba8d087
- confirmations
- 270986
- spent
- true